In general, the scalar multiple of k times u, is this:
[tex]k\vec u = k(ux, uy)=(Kux,Kuy)[/tex]
So, here's how we find [tex]3\vec v[/tex]
[tex]3\vec v = 3 * (2,4) = (3*2,3*4) = (6,12) [/tex]
The answer is (6,12).
